Если вы Site Reliability Engineer (SRE)DevOps-инженер или просто senior+ инженер, задумывавшийся о карьере вне менеджмента, книга Will Larson «Staff Engineer: Leadership Beyond the Management Track» — отличный гид по тому, как расти в технической экспертизе. Книга посвящена роли старших инженеров (Staff Engineer, Principal Engineer и выше) в технологических компаниях. Она объясняет, как эти специалисты влияют на организацию, не занимая управленческих позиций.

Для кого книга?

  • Для senior+ инженеров, которые хотят расти по технической ветке.

  • Для менеджеров, чтобы лучше понимать роль Staff+ инженеров.

  • Для компаний, которые хотят выстроить карьерный рост для технических специалистов.

Книга основана на интервью с инженерами из компаний вроде Google, Slack, Stripe и других. Это практическое руководство для тех, кто хочет оставаться «в коде», но при этом оказывать значимое влияние на компанию.

Если кратко: о том, как быть техническим лидером, не становясь менеджером.

Кто такой Staff Engineer и почему это важно для SRE?

Staff Engineer — это высококвалифицированный технический лидер, который решает сложные кросс-командные проблемы, формирует архитектурные решения и задает стандарты инженерной культуры. В мире SRE это может быть:

  • Staff SRE — эксперт по надежности, масштабируемости и инцидент-менеджменту.

  • Principal Reliability Engineer — человек, определяющий стратегию observability, disaster recovery и capacity planning в компании.

  • Tech Lead инфраструктурной команды — тот, кто принимает ключевые решения по Kubernetes, Terraform, мониторингу и т. д.

Главное отличие от менеджеров: Staff Engineer не управляет людьми, но влияет на техническое направление через экспертизу, а не через организационную власть.

Четыре архетипа Staff Engineer (и как они проявляются в SRE)

Larson выделяет четыре типа Staff+ инженеров, и каждый из них встречается в SRE:

Screenshot

Tech Lead (Ведущий Технический Лидер)

  • Для SRE: Ведущий инженер в команде надежности, который координирует работу над SLA, SLO, postmortem-ами.

  • Пример: Решение, как внедрить multi-region deployment для повышения отказоустойчивости.

Architect (Архитектор)

  • Для SRE: Проектирует глобальную инфраструктуру (например, переход на service mesh или новую систему алертинга).

  • Пример: Разработка стратегии миграции с монолита на микросервисы без потери reliability.

Solver (Решатель Проблем)

  • Для SRE: Устраняет сложные инциденты и системные узкие места (например, разбирается с cascading failures).

  • Пример: Оптимизация работы базы данных под высокие нагрузки, снижающая p99-латентность.

Right Hand (Правая Рука Руководства)

  • Для SRE: Работает на стыке инжиниринга и бизнеса (например, согласование SLO с продукт-менеджерами).

  • Пример: Обоснование необходимости увеличения бюджета на инфраструктуру перед CTO.

Staff Engineer — это не просто «очень senior инженер», а человек, который меняет процессы и культуру компании. Для SRE это может означать:

  • Стандартизация reliability-практик (например, внедрение единого формата postmortem).
  • Создание самообслуживаемых инструментов (Terraform-модули, шаблоны Grafana).
  • Обучение других команд (как правильно настраивать мониторинг или делать rollback).
  • Участие в архитектурных решениях (например, предотвращение single points of failure).

Пример из книги:
Один из Staff Engineers в крупной компании заметил, что инциденты часто возникают из-за плохой документации. Вместо того чтобы просто жаловаться, он создал чеклист для надежных развертываний и внедрил его в CI/CD. Результат — снижение количества production-инцидентов на 30%.

Навыки, которые важны для Staff+ SRE

Чтобы перейти на следующий уровень, технического мастерства недостаточно. Нужно развивать:

  • Коммуникацию — умение объяснять сложные концепции (например, почему SLO важнее SLA).
  • Лидерство без власти — влияние через экспертизу, а не через титул.
  • Системное мышление — видение, как изменения в одном сервисе влияют на всю инфраструктуру.
  • Принятие решений в условиях неопределенности (например, выбор между скоростью и надежностью).

Почему SRE стоит прочитать эту книгу?

Если вы:

  • Хотите расти как технический эксперт, а не уходить в менеджмент.

  • Стремитесь влиять на надежность и архитектуру всей компании.

  • Ищете способы стандартизировать best practices в SRE.

— то «Staff Engineer: Leadership Beyond the Management Track» даст вам практические стратегии для карьеры в инжиниринге.

Главный посыл: Staff Engineer — это не просто «более senior инженер», а агент изменений, который делает систему (и команды) лучше. В мире SRE это особенно важно, потому что надежность — это командный спорт.

Похожие записи